DESCRIPTION
Screen from the 60's.
Painted beech wood with brass lower reinforcements.
In very good condition, small marks of use. It presents a slight wear according to its age.
Measurements: 30 x 54 x 163 cm.
Exceptional screen from the 60's, entirely handmade by an unknown artist. A piece that stands out for the high level of craftsmanship, where every detail shows a meticulous manual process and a dedication that transcends the purely functional.
Its structure is reinforced at the ends with brass finials, providing solidity and a subtle material accent that enriches the whole. The surface displays vivid and intense colors, creating a magnetic visual presence that makes the screen a protagonist in any space.
It is a particularly rare piece, difficult to find in the market, where craftsmanship and chromatic expressiveness are combined with a strong identity of the decade.
